My goodness, Spook, believe it or not Catholics revere every bit of Exodus 20:1-17. The entire piece is taken at as a whole.

 

Certainly the way they divide it up is different, but believe it or not they aren't listed as 10 commandments in the bible they are a list divided into verses which do not correspond exactly to how they are regarded now. There are something like 12 assertions in the piece.

 

Why pick on the Catholics - the Jews divide them up differently from the Anglicans who divide it differently from the Catholics who divide it differently from the Othodox. Interestingly the Catholics and the Lutheran Church agree with each other on how to divide it up - are you just as outraged by the Lutherans as well?

 

So please tell me what are the correct 10 commandments? And please say how you know.

 

If one group says number 1 is "I am the Lord your God" and number 2 is "You shall have no other gods before me and You shall not make for yourself an idol", is this really such an issue if another group says no these are all a single commandment and the second is "Do not take the name of the Lord in vain".
